Output 42c8e72d7c601264d67a873fdf1cd491c890bc797b6dcf67cc436f3241ef9d07:0

value
524876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2766fa894dd07efe7179e585e5a8352b58453f9 OP_EQUAL
address
2NDteaj6vA4UAhMNexowcSuFsvGM9B3mrPs
transaction
42c8e72d7c601264d67a873fdf1cd491c890bc797b6dcf67cc436f3241ef9d07
confirmations
49485
spent
true